Amy dismayed her grandfather when she picked a microphone up out of the items she was presented with for her birthday. In Korea when a child turns one they are presented with 3 items, which they "pick" from (basically whichever item ends up in their hot little hands OR mouth) and this item will indicate what kind of life the child will have. For example if they choose a gavel then they will be a lawyer/judge, or a sack of money means they will be rich. Amy likes to jam and snapped up the microphone in .5 seconds so apparently Amy is future K-Pop royalty!
